If you plan a trip to the Costa Blanca in Spain, you’re in for a treat. With its crystal-clear waters, stunning beaches, and vibrant nightlife, this region has something for everyone. But when is the best time to visit? The answer depends on what you’re looking for.

If you’re looking for warm weather and plenty of sunshine, the best time to visit the Costa Blanca is between June and September. During these months, temperatures can reach 30°C, and the sea is perfect for swimming and water sports. However, remember that this is also peak tourist season, so be prepared for crowds and higher prices.

If you’re looking for a quieter and more affordable experience, consider visiting during the shoulder season from April to May and October to November. The weather is still pleasant during these months, with temperatures ranging from 20°C to 25°C. You’ll also have more space on the beaches and won’t have to compete with as many tourists. Plus, prices for accommodation and activities are generally lower.

Summer Sunshine and Beach Life

The summer months of June to October are the most popular time to visit the Costa Blanca. With perfect sunny days and warm temperatures, it’s the ideal time for swimming and enjoying the region’s beautiful beaches. July and August are the hottest months, with temperatures averaging around 30°C. If you’re looking for a lively holiday with plenty of tourists and nightlife, summer is the perfect time to visit.

Mild Winters and Quiet Exploration

If you prefer a quieter holiday with cooler temperatures, the winter months of November to January are a good option. The region experiences mild winters, with temperatures averaging around 16°C. The coolest month is January, with average daily maximum temperatures of 17°C. Winter is the wettest season, but rainfall is still relatively low compared to other regions in Spain. Winter is the perfect time to visit if you’re interested in exploring the old towns and attractions without the crowds.

Local Insights: When to Visit Specific Destinations

Each destination in the Costa Blanca has its unique climate and attractions. Alicante is a popular destination year-round, with mild winters and hot summers. Xàbia (Jávea) is an excellent destination for beach lovers, with warm temperatures from June to October. Altea is a charming town with a mild climate, perfect for exploring the old town. Benidorm is a popular tourist destination, with a lively nightlife and plenty of hotels and attractions. Calpe is known for its beautiful beaches and warm weather from May to October. Villajoyosa is a picturesque town with colourful houses and a mild climate year-round.
